Wood in Mahoning
 
This also posted by Dustin on Facebook on 4/13/14

"If you kayak Mahoning River from First Street Dam in Newton Falls to Thomas Swift park or beyond, there is a tree across the river right before mile marker 8."

On Saturday I spent a good part of the day on the Mahoning. I put mile marker 14 in a better spot after jess and I found in the water Friday night.
Mile marker 15 as disappeared but will continue to look for it.
I also cleared a log jam at Lover Lane Rapid and another on by mile 19 by the old copperweld pump house.
After the work I went to Kent and did one run threw downtown. GREAT level, 800 CFS and I will put the video on you tube shortly
